William P. “Bill” Richardson

 

Richardson, William P. “Bill” of Hanover, passed away with his family by his side on May 22, 2017.

Bill was born in Hull, later moving to Hanover to raise his family with his wife, Shirley of 47 years. William was a Proud U.S. Navy Veteran serving in the the Korean War. Bill frequented the Cannon in Hull and the Bunker Hill Monument in remembrance of that time. He loved country music, trucks and plowing. He was the proud owner of Rich’s South Shore Express, Inc. Trucking Company for many years.
